Output 247e24d5916c705bd80d6ac08e6519caf168f00bc9684612a134f921f80872e3:20

value
28907561
script pubkey
OP_0 OP_PUSHBYTES_20 3f62c6aff179464c06a89552586a52ccde8c1da8
address
bc1q8a3vdtl309rycp4gj4f9s6jjen0gc8dgycmqnz
transaction
247e24d5916c705bd80d6ac08e6519caf168f00bc9684612a134f921f80872e3
spent
true